refactor: clear, consistent output for verify and generate_pack
Both tools now count by unique destination (what the user sees on disk), not by YAML entry or internal check. Same file shared by multiple systems = counted once. Same file checked for multiple inner ROMs = counted once with worst-case status. Output format: verify: "Platform: X/Y files OK, N wrong hash, M missing [mode]" pack: "pack.zip: P files packed, X/Y files OK, N wrong hash [mode]" X/Y is the same number in both tools for the same platform. "files packed" differs from "files OK" when data_directories or EmuDeck MD5-only entries are involved — this is expected and clear from the numbers (e.g. 34 packed but 161 verified for EmuDeck).
